  • Today, i'm opening up about a topic that's deeply personal.. and it’s on how tattoos have impacted my self-perception over time. When I first started getting tattoos, they made me feel incredibly confident and happy. However, as I continued to get more and more tattoos, something unexpected happened. Instead of them boosting my self-esteem (like they once did), I now started feeling increasingly self-conscious and uncertain about my appearance.
    In this video, I'll be sharing my journey with tattoos-how they initially transformed my confidence, and how, over time, they've contributed to feelings of self-doubt. I'll talk about the reasons behind this shift in my perception and what it means for me moving forward. Whether you have tattoos yourself or are considering getting one, I hope my story offers some insight into the complex relationship we can have with our body art.

As a woman of color, I’ve been unpacking a lot of my experiences with racial micro-aggressions I experience when I’m out in the world; layer that with being heavily and visibly tattooed. I’ve carried a lot of anger about ways I’ve felt “othered” and therapy has helped me recognize that although many of the experiences I’ve had around this are 100% valid and rooted in my lived experience, it has also helped me recognize the projections I carry about what I THINK others are thinking of me (which may or may not be true at all). Realizing when I’m projecting and acknowledging what comes up for me then has helped me feel less angry and less “othered”. Therapy has also helped me recognize that others’ projections of me are a reflection of their inner world, belief systems, culture, conditioning, etc. Anger feeling less than does still come up, but I’ve learned to have more self-compassion in these moments. Now I'd like to point one thing out to you, and I feel this is pretty important - because you mentioned Instagram pictures and how your own tattoos compare. Keep in mind that instragram pictures often are taken under circumstances that make them look particularly good, and often heavily edited too. Its one of the reason why in some countries beauty Instagrammers by law have to flag their images are edited: because those close-to-ideal images create unrealistic views of how bodies, or in your case tattoos can look - nobody looks in real life like an Instagram image.
